September 2019 Market Report

October 16, 2019

Oakville, ON, October 15, 2019 – According to figures released October 10 by The Oakville, Milton and District Real Estate Board (OMDREB), the number of all property sales decreased in September compared to the same period in 2018. Monthly property sales dropped by 43, totaling 571 compared to 614 in September 2018. The total number of new property listings also saw a drop by 59 this year: 1,171 new listings in September 2019 compared to 1,230 in 2018.

August 2019 Market Report

September 6, 2019

Oakville, ON, September 5, 2019 – According to figures released September 5 by The Oakville, Milton and District Real Estate Board (OMDREB), the number of all property sales decreased in August compared to the same period in 2018. Monthly property sales dropped by 47, totaling 616 compared to 663 in August 2018. The total number of new property listings also saw a drop by 89 this year: 872 new listings in August 2019 compared to 961 in 2018.

June 2019 Market Report

July 8, 2019

Oakville, ON, July 8, 2019 – According to figures released July 4 by The Oakville, Milton and District Real Estate Board (OMDREB), the number of all property sales decreased in June compared to the same period in 2018. Monthly property sales dropped slightly by 20, totaling764 compared to 784 in June 2018. The total number of new property listings also saw a drop by 70 this year: 1,150 new listings in June 2019 compared to 1,220 in 2018.

TREB / OMDREB Data Swap is now live

April 16, 2019

Toronto, April 8, 2019 -- The Oakville, Milton and District Real Estate Board (OMDREB) and the Toronto Real Estate Board (TREB) have been working together toward an arrangement that will expand data access for their respective Members. This initiative resulted in an OMDREB–TREB agreement to swap MLS® System data for properties located within the municipal boundaries of Halton Hills, Milton, and Oakville, as listed by Members of either Board. The data swap went live on April 16, 2019, with the Membership of both Boards notified via their respective MLS® Systems, email and/or social media channels.

March 2019 Market Report

April 4, 2019

Oakville, ON, March 1, 2019 – According to figures released March 1st by The Oakville, Milton and District Real Estate Board (OMDREB), the number of all property sales dropped significantly in March compared to the same period in 2018. Monthly property sales totalled 612 compared to 748 in March 2018. The total number of new property listings also saw a decline this year. 1,204 new listings in March 2019 compared to 1,286 in 2018.
